增強(qiáng)的 JavaScript 的 trim 函數(shù)的代碼
更新時間:2007年08月13日 19:47:04 作者:
復(fù)制代碼 代碼如下:
String.prototype.trim=function(){
var _argument = arguments[0] || " ";
var _re= new RegExp("(^"+_argument+"*)|("+_argument+"*$)","g"); // 區(qū)分大小寫
return this.replace(_re,"");
}
String.prototype.ltrim=function(){
var _argument = arguments[0] || " ";
var _re= new RegExp("(^"+_argument+"*)","g");
return this.replace(_re,"");
}
String.prototype.rtrim=function(){
var _argument = arguments[0] || " ";
var _re= new RegExp("("+_argument+"*$)","g");
return this.replace(_re,"");
}
string.trim(",") 表示刪除 string 左右兩端的的",",如果 trim 不帶參數(shù),那默認(rèn)為刪除兩端的空格。
比以前的trim 更 powerful!
您可能感興趣的文章:
相關(guān)文章
解決JS內(nèi)存泄露之js對象和dom對象互相引用問題
這篇文章主要介紹了解決JS內(nèi)存泄露之js對象和dom對象互相引用問題,需要的朋友可以參考下2017-06-06
js實(shí)現(xiàn)頁面打印功能實(shí)例代碼(附去頁眉頁腳功能代碼)
js實(shí)現(xiàn)頁面打印功能實(shí)例代碼(附去頁眉頁腳功能代碼)2009-12-12
JS實(shí)現(xiàn)多物體緩沖運(yùn)動實(shí)例代碼
這篇文章主要介紹了JS實(shí)現(xiàn)多物體緩沖運(yùn)動實(shí)例代碼,有需要的朋友可以參考一下2013-11-11
利用JavaScript差集實(shí)現(xiàn)一個對比小工具
這篇文章主要給大家介紹了關(guān)于利用JavaScript差集實(shí)現(xiàn)一個對比小工具的相關(guān)資料,雖然實(shí)現(xiàn)的界面不是太好看,但好在功能實(shí)用即可,需要的朋友可以參考下2021-07-07
javascript實(shí)現(xiàn)焦點(diǎn)滾動圖效果 具體方法
以下JS代碼實(shí)現(xiàn)了焦點(diǎn)滾動圖的效果方法,有需要的朋友可以參考一下2013-06-06

